GymNext's Flex Timer is the option to zero in on if you want to easily control your device from a smartphone or tablet. Equipped with 10 main timer modes, you can customise the timer to fit anything from your boxing round to EMOM and Tabata routine without lifting a finger - well at least to control the timer - you are working out, after all.

The 2.3-inch LED display offers a clear look at the timer function you've set, and you can even sync it up with your music and have the external speakers fade towards the end of each round.

Naturally, those speakers can also give you a buzz at the end of each interval, with the format for your sessions able to save through the app.

If you're less interested in mounting something to your wall and taking a more straightforward timer with you to the gym or to accompany an outdoor workout, this tiny Gymboss timer is a great compact option.

Able to keep track of intervals ranging between two seconds and 99 minutes, and repeat up to 99 in total, there's no compromise in timer functionality for size here.

Really, this is the pick for those who like to have the time clipped onto their waist as they work out. With chimes and vibrations able to bet set for countdowns, as well as a stopwatch and clock view, it's simple but does everything most users need.

For those who want a medium-sized timer for their home gym, BTBSign's pick is a great option to consider.

The 10.98 x 3.58 x 1.61-inch unit is able to give you 12-hour or 24-hour time, count-ups or countdowns and custom intervals that you can easily return to. Plus, the remote even has pre-programmed options for Tabata and FGB CrossFit workouts. Like all good timers, you can receive buzzes and beeps to signal new intervals or countdowns, too.

Seesii's gym timer is another that won't take up an entire wall, making it a neat wall-mounted option for home gyms.

The overall dimensions rest at 11 x 4 x 1.5-inches, with plenty of the typical functionality you would expect from a gym timer. Through the remote, users can set custom intervals, set countdown or count-up times or have it act as a stopwatch. Up to 10 pre-set interval sessions can be saved, too, meaning you won't have to go through setup every time.

Additionally, the unit hooks up to a power bank via USB slot for those who want to bring the timer on the go or train outside. Mountable, the timer might also be ideal for a class or meeting room for an easy glance at the time while performing tasks.

One of the benefits of a dedicated gym timer is the vibrant, easily readable LED display, but that often comes with a larger - even bulky- form factor. This digital timer from LUCORB manages to pack a large LED display, which shows a stopwatch along with count-up and countdown time, in a 6.3 x 2-inch sleek body. Equipped with a magnetic strip down its side, you can also attach it to a weight rack as you time an EMOM workout or boxing round.

While the timer doesn't sacrifice display, it does count out app, smartphone, or Bluetooth compatibility. But that doesn't mean it lacks features - the timer includes seven present interval modes, a built-in speaker for realistic voice prompts, and a low battery warning. Additionally, the timer promises an anti-scratch display, promising durability to withstand various workout elements.

What should you look for in a gym timer?

Customisation: Can you integrate different intervals for your favorite HIIT workout? What about a count-down for that plank that you're just waiting to be over? Make sure your timer reflects your workout routine.

Visibility: You can't take full advantage of the personalized settings and count down features if you can't even see them. Whether an LED digital display or bold retro-block letters, make sure you can see the time clearly.

Smart control: Smartphone and Bluetooth connectivity make it easy to control your timer and set specific functions hands-free.
